Как правильно использовать constraints в Figma и улучшить дизайн проектов — полный гайд для начинающих и опытных пользователей

Constraints — это мощный инструмент в Figma, который позволяет создавать гибкие и адаптивные макеты. Они упрощают процесс работы с компонентами и эффективно управляют расположением элементов на экране.

С помощью constraints вы можете установить определенные правила для каждого элемента, определяющие, как он должен располагаться по отношению к другим элементам или к границам холста. Например, вы можете указать, что элемент всегда должен быть расположен в верхнем левом углу или должен занимать всю доступную ширину экрана.

Использование constraints позволяет сохранить пропорции между элементами и обеспечить корректное отображение макета на различных устройствах и разрешениях экрана. Они также помогают сэкономить время, так как можно быстро и легко вносить изменения в макет, не меняя каждый элемент вручную.

В этой статье мы рассмотрим несколько полезных советов и инструкций, чтобы вы могли максимально эффективно использовать constraints в своих проектах в Figma. Ознакомившись с этими простыми правилами, вы сможете улучшить свои навыки работы с этим инструментом и создавать более профессиональные и гармоничные макеты.

Как улучшить дизайн в Figma с помощью constraints?

Правильное использование constraints может существенно упростить процесс разработки и повысить производительность. Вот несколько советов о том, как использовать constraints для улучшения дизайна в Figma:

  1. Используйте Auto Layout для расположения элементов. Auto Layout автоматически регулирует положение и размеры элементов в контейнере при изменении его размера. Вы можете применить Auto Layout к кадру, группе или компоненту, выбрав элементы и нажав на кнопку «Auto Layout» в панели свойств.
  2. Используйте constraints для фиксации элементов на месте. Если вам нужно, чтобы элемент оставался на месте, независимо от изменения размера контейнера или экрана, примените к нему вертикальное и/или горизонтальное ограничение «Fixed position». Выделите элемент, выберите позицию фиксации (слева, справа, сверху, снизу) и нажмите на кнопку «Add fixed position» в панели свойств.
  3. Корректируйте constraints в зависимости от требований дизайна. Важно понимать, что одни и те же constraints могут быть применены по-разному в разных ситуациях. Например, в вертикальном расположении элементов может потребоваться верхнее и нижнее ограничение, а в горизонтальном — левое и правое ограничение. Применяйте constraints, которые соответствуют требованиям вашего дизайна, чтобы создать более точные и согласованные макеты.
  4. Используйте constraints для создания адаптивных макетов. Constraints позволяют легко создавать адаптивные макеты, которые подстраиваются под разные размеры экранов. Используйте различные комбинации constraints для задания правил масштабирования элементов при изменении размера экрана. Например, установите вертикальные ограничения «Top» и «Bottom» для элемента, чтобы он всегда растягивался на всю высоту экрана.
  5. Не забывайте о контроле перекрытий. Constraints могут привести к перекрытию элементов, если их расположение не настроено правильно. Обратите внимание на порядок слоев и расположение элементов, чтобы избежать перекрытия и создать чистый и понятный дизайн.

С использованием constraints в Figma вы сможете создавать более гибкие, адаптивные и профессиональные дизайны. Используйте эти советы при работе с constraints, чтобы улучшить ваш дизайн и ускорить процесс разработки.

Основные принципы использования constraints в Figma

Вот некоторые основные принципы использования constraints в Figma:

1. Задание constraints для элементов:

Чтобы использовать constraints, необходимо указать их для каждого элемента. Для этого нужно выбрать элемент и на панели слоев найти настройки constraints. Здесь можно указать, как элемент должен реагировать на изменение размеров окна или контейнера.

2. Использование вертикальных и горизонтальных constraints:

В Figma есть два типа constraints — вертикальные и горизонтальные. Вертикальные constraints определяют, как будет изменяться положение элемента по вертикали при изменении размеров окна или контейнера. Горизонтальные constraints работают аналогично, но по горизонтали.

3. Установка базовой линии:

Базовая линия позволяет зафиксировать положение элемента относительно других элементов или границ контейнера. Например, можно установить боковые constraints для кнопки и привязать ее к правому краю или левому краю контейнера. Это позволит элементу сохранять отступы от краев при изменении размеров контейнера.

4. Использование относительного растяжения:

С помощью constraints можно задавать относительное растяжение элементов. Например, если нужно создать вертикальную колонку из элементов разной высоты, можно установить вертикальные constraints между ними. Таким образом, при изменении размеров окна или контейнера элементы будут автоматически располагаться один под другим без перекрытий.

5. Творческий подход к использованию constraints:

Constraints в Figma — это мощный инструмент, который позволяет создавать сложные и интересные макеты. При работе с constraints не стоит ограничиваться только базовыми настройками. Используйте комбинацию разных constraints и экспериментируйте, чтобы достичь желаемого эффекта.

Необходимо помнить, что использование constraints в Figma требует практики и опыта. Чем больше вы будете использовать constraints, тем более привыкнете к ним и улучшите свои навыки в создании адаптивных макетов.

Как создать и настроить constraints в Figma

Constraints в Figma позволяют создавать адаптивные макеты и управлять положением и размером объектов на вашем холсте. Настройка constraints позволяет элементам автоматически растягиваться и изменять свое положение в зависимости от размеров окна просмотра или изменений, внесенных в другие элементы макета.

Чтобы создать и настроить constraints в Figma:

  1. Выберите элемент, для которого вы хотите задать constraints. Это может быть группа объектов, фрейм или отдельные слои.
  2. В панели свойств справа от холста найдите секцию constraints.
  3. В секции constraints вы можете увидеть четыре иконки, представляющие каждый из сторон (верх, низ, лево, право) элемента. Нажмите на нужную иконку, чтобы задать соответствующий констрейнт.
  4. Для каждой из сторон элемента вы можете включить или отключить constraints, выбрав нужный вариант из выпадающего списка рядом с иконкой.
  5. Fix width и Fix height позволяют задать фиксированную ширину или высоту элемента, которая не будет меняться при изменении размеров окна просмотра.
  6. Horizontal constraints и Vertical constraints позволяют настроить поведение элемента при изменении размера окна по горизонтали или вертикали. Вы можете выбрать следующие варианты: Left (прикрепление к левому краю), Right (прикрепление к правому краю), Center (центрирование) или Stretch (растягивание).
  7. После настройки constraints, убедитесь, что вы выравнили элементы внутри фрейма или группы, чтобы они правильно отображались и изменяли свои размеры в соответствии с заданными constraints.
  8. Сохраните изменения и наслаждайтесь адаптивностью своего макета в Figma!

Использование constraints в Figma упрощает создание адаптивных дизайнов и повышает эффективность работы. Настройте constraints для элементов вашего макета и легко создавайте привлекательные и удобные интерфейсы для разных устройств и экранов.

Подробный разбор constraints: примеры и инструкции

Вот несколько примеров и инструкций по использованию constraints в Figma:

  1. Привязка к краям: Вы можете установить constraints для элементов, чтобы они всегда оставались прикрепленными к определенным краям экрана или контейнера. Например, вы можете установить constraints на верхний левый угол элемента, чтобы он всегда оставался прикрепленным к верхнему левому углу окна браузера.
  2. Центрирование: Вы также можете использовать constraints для центрирования элементов по горизонтали или вертикали. Например, вы можете привязать элемент к горизонтальной или вертикальной середине окна или контейнера.
  3. Расстояние между элементами: Constraints также позволяют установить определенное расстояние между элементами. Например, вы можете установить расстояние между заголовком и подзаголовком в макете.
  4. Зависимость размеров: Вы можете установить constraints, чтобы размер элементов зависел от размеров других элементов. Например, вы можете установить поле ввода, чтобы его ширина зависела от ширины кнопки рядом с ним.

Constraints — это мощный инструмент, который позволяет создавать более гибкие и адаптивные макеты в Figma. Их использование поможет вам создавать более профессиональные и современные дизайны.

Как применить constraints для адаптивного дизайна в Figma

Для применения constraints в Figma, следуйте этим простым инструкциям:

  1. Выберите элемент дизайна, к которому хотите применить constraints. Это может быть любой элемент, такой как квадрат, круг или текстовое поле.
  2. На панели свойств справа найдите раздел Constraints. Он находится под разделом Dimensions.
  3. В заданном разделе Constraints выберите опции для осей X и Y, чтобы задать, как элемент должен быть расположен относительно других элементов.
  4. Особо полезными являются опции «Stretch» и «Resize», которые позволяют элементу изменять свой размер и пропорции в зависимости от размеров окна.
  5. Если нужно задать точные ограничения, вы можете использовать значение по умолчанию «Fixed». В этом случае, элемент будет всегда иметь фиксированную ширину или высоту независимо от размеров окна.

Constraints также полезны для создания адаптивных сеток и сеток с гибкими столбцами. Вы можете использовать опцию «Resize» для создания сетки, которая будет масштабироваться вертикально или горизонтально в зависимости от окна. Это особенно полезно для создания макетов, которые должны выглядеть хорошо на разных устройствах и размерах экранов.

Корректное использование constraints поможет вам создавать более гибкие и адаптивные дизайны в Figma. Просто следуйте этим инструкциям и экспериментируйте с различными опциями, чтобы найти наиболее подходящее решение для вашего проекта.

Советы и трюки по использованию constraints в Figma

СоветОписание
Используйте Auto LayoutAuto Layout — мощная функция в Figma, которая позволяет создавать адаптивные и масштабируемые макеты. При использовании Auto Layout, элементы на дизайне будут автоматически реагировать на изменения размеров и расположения.
Используйте ограничения внутри компонентовЕсли вы создаете компоненты в Figma, вы можете использовать ограничения внутри компонента, чтобы контролировать его размеры и поведение внутри других компонентов или фреймов.
Используйте ограничения уровня фреймаОграничения можно применять не только к отдельным элементам, но и к самим фреймам. Это может быть полезно, когда вам нужно, чтобы элементы автоматически смещались или масштабировались при изменении размеров фрейма.
Используйте гибкие ограниченияГибкие ограничения позволяют элементам принимать определенные размеры или относительные пропорции в зависимости от доступного пространства. Это может быть полезно при создании адаптивных макетов, которые должны выглядеть хорошо на разных устройствах.
Используйте ограничения внутри фреймаПри работе с многослойными фреймами, вы можете использовать ограничения внутри фрейма, чтобы определить как элементы внутри фрейма должны относительно друг друга располагаться. Это может быть полезно, когда вам нужно выровнять элементы или создать сетку.

Это только некоторые из советов и трюков, которые можно применять при использовании constraints в Figma. Используйте их для более эффективной работы и создания профессиональных дизайн-макетов.

Преимущества использования constraints в Figma для ускорения работы

1. Сокращение времени на создание макетов: С использованием constraints вы можете легко и быстро создавать макеты, так как они автоматически подстраиваются под изменения размера экрана или элементов. Нет необходимости ручно перестраивать все элементы макета при изменении размеров.

2. Обеспечение однородности макетов: Благодаря использованию constraints вы можете сохранить однородность макетов, даже если вы вносите изменения. Когда вы изменяете размер или позицию элемента, все остальные элементы автоматически подстраиваются под эти изменения, сохраняя пропорции и отношения.

3. Простое масштабирование: С constraints вы можете с легкостью масштабировать весь макет или отдельные элементы. Просто измените значение constraints и макет будет масштабироваться в соответствующем направлении.

4. Более удобное сотрудничество: При работе над проектом в команде использование constraints позволяет сотрудникам быстро адаптироваться к изменениям и работать над одним макетом. Все автоматически выравнивается и подстраивается, что упрощает командную работу и ускоряет процесс.

Использование constraints в Figma позволяет значительно ускорить процесс разработки макетов и повысить эффективность работы. Этот инструмент позволяет создавать динамические макеты, которые могут легко адаптироваться к изменениям и масштабироваться без лишних усилий и времени. Не стесняйтесь использовать constraints и ваши макеты будут создаваться гораздо быстрее и эффективнее!

Оцените статью